1914: The Last Days Before the War is a 1931 war drama that delves into the political climate of Europe just before World War I. Directed by UFA, this film explores the decisions and tensions among the Great Powers during a pivotal historical moment.
This film is relatively hard to find, with original prints being quite scarce. It’s been released on various home media formats over the years, but the quality varies widely. Collectors tend to appreciate its historical significance and the way it encapsulates the pre-war tension, so it has garnered interest for those looking to understand cinematic interpretations of this period.
